Torbay MP Steve Darling has passed a parliamentary milestone – asking his 100th question in just 150 days since being elected.

The Liberal Democrat MP, who took the seat from his Conservative predecessor Kevin Foster in July, has raised issues including the future of Torbay Hospital, military veterans’ pensions and compensation and support for high streets. 

He has also put his name to 44 Early Day Motions, which are parliamentary tools used to draw attention to specific issues.

The chair of the Torbay Liberal Democrats Pamela Bagnall said: “Steve has demonstrated an incredible level of engagement in parliament since his election in July this year. Steve has always been incredibly hard-working so it’s no surprise that he’s hit this landmark so early on as our MP.”
